Note that the overview may contain diagrams that help to explain particular points that are contained within the process. Specification of Processes A process map may comprise several process maps. These could be a high level map followed by progressive breakdown of the map into smaller units. Each process map should be defined progressively Process Map : Each process map will have a name. If the map is a breakdown of a process at a higher level, the name of the process map will be the same as the name of the higher level process. A process map will also have a graphical version in the selected notation (typically expected to be the BPMN notation). This should be inserted before the pool and lane descriptions POOL : Processes within a process map are organised into pools. The definition of the processes should be undertaken by the various pools included. LANE : Processes within a pool are organised into lanes. Within the pool specification, the processes should be defined according to the lane in which they are located. [ID:] Each process in a lane is named according to IDM naming conventions. If the software used supports specific identification numbering for processes, this should be included following the name. Type Indicate type of process (task type, procedure type etc.)Name Repeat of the process name aboveDocumentation Text narrative describing the process. May include diagrams. A coordination point gateway is the point at which information can be brought together for comparison and decisions made regarding actions to be taken. Each coordination point gateway should be named according to its function within the process map (there are no specific naming conventions applied for this purpose) TypeGatewayName< coordination point gateway name > Repeat of the coordination point gateway name aboveDocumentation Text narrative describing the gateway.  An event is a notable occurrence that takes place at a point in time within the process. Each event should be named according to its function within the process map (there are no specific naming conventions applied for this purpose) TypeEvent Name< event name > Repeat of the event name aboveDocumentation Text narrative describing the event.  A reiteration is a feedback process described within the process map. Generally shown as a sequence flow, it implies a process within the feedback loop . Each reiteration should be named as a process TypeReiteration Name< reiteration name > Repeat of the event name aboveDocumentation Text narrative describing the reiteration. Specification of Data Objects Data objects are considered to be either library objects providing information to the business process or exchange requirements that transfer data between processes. Such objects are usually associated with message flows between objects rather than being directly in a swim lane. Library Data Objects Each data object is named according to IDM naming conventions. TypeData ObjectName Repeat of the data object name aboveDocumentation Text narrative describing the data object. Should include a preliminary specification of the data contained.Exchange Requirement Data Objects Each exchange requirement data object is named according to IDM naming conventions and uses the prefix er_. TypeData ObjectName Repeat of the exchange requirement name aboveDocumentation Text narrative describing the exchange requirement. Should include a preliminary specification of the data contained.
